Replacement Tips for Your Toyota Fuel Pump

When it comes time to replace your Toyota Fuel Pump, precision and patience are vital. To begin, you will first need to disconnect the negative cable from your vehicle’s battery. This is a critical safety measure to prevent any accidental electric shocks or shorts while working on the fuel system.

Once the battery has been disconnected, the next step involves depressurizing the fuel system. This is an essential process that helps to reduce the risk of fuel spraying out when disconnecting the fuel pump. The process for depressurizing the fuel system can vary depending on the model of your Toyota Corolla, so be sure to consult your vehicle’s manual or seek professional advice to ensure it’s done correctly.

Next, the fuel tank needs to be drained. To do this, you’ll need to siphon the fuel out of the tank using a fuel-safe container. Once the fuel has been drained, you’ll be able to remove the fuel tank from the vehicle. Again, it’s critical to follow your vehicle’s manual for this step, as the tank’s location and removal process can vary depending on the model.

With the fuel tank removed, you can now access the fuel pump. Disconnect it from the tank and prepare it for replacement. A critical point to remember during this stage is the importance of replacing the fuel pump strainer and installing a new O-ring seal when fitting the new pump. These components play a critical role in ensuring the pump functions correctly and prevents any leaks, so never reuse the old ones.

While it’s possible to replace the Toyota Fuel Pump on your own, it’s important to note that the process is complex and requires a fair degree of mechanical knowledge. As such, if you’re unsure about any part of the process, it’s always better to seek the help of a professional mechanic. They have the experience and knowledge to ensure the job is done correctly and safely.

On a final note, replacing your Toyota Fuel Pump is more than just swapping out an old part for a new one. It’s an opportunity to inspect the condition of your fuel system as a whole. While you have access to the fuel tank, take the time to inspect it for any signs of damage or wear that could lead to problems down the line. This proactive approach can save you time and money in the long run and ensure your Toyota Corolla continues to run smoothly for years to come.

Maintaining Your Toyota Fuel Pump for Optimal Performance

Ensuring the longevity of your Toyota Fuel Pump requires consistent and proactive maintenance. Choosing high-quality fuel for your Corolla is one of the simplest and most effective ways to safeguard the health of the fuel pump. Lower-grade fuels can contain contaminants that may potentially clog or damage the fuel pump over time, reducing its efficiency and lifespan.

Running your car with a nearly empty gas tank is another practice that can strain your Toyota Fuel Pump. When the fuel level in your tank is too low, the pump can overheat and wear out prematurely. This is because the fuel in the tank acts as a coolant for the pump, keeping it at an optimal operating temperature. Therefore, it’s best to avoid allowing your fuel tank to run too low, instead opting to refill your tank when it’s around a quarter full.

A critical part of maintaining the health of your Toyota Fuel Pump is the regular replacement of the fuel filter. The fuel filter is designed to catch dirt and other particles that could potentially damage the fuel pump. Over time, this filter can become clogged with debris, causing the pump to work harder to push fuel through the clogged filter. This strain can lead to premature failure of the fuel pump. By regularly replacing your fuel filter – roughly every 30,000 miles or so – you can ensure your fuel pump doesn’t have to work harder than necessary.

Troubleshooting Your Toyota Fuel Pump

If you suspect an issue with your Toyota Fuel Pump, a few simple tests can help you diagnose the problem. Start by listening for unusual noises from the fuel tank area. A humming or buzzing sound could indicate a malfunctioning fuel pump. If you hear these sounds, conduct a fuel pressure test.

Using a fuel pressure gauge, check the pressure in the fuel line to see if it meets your vehicle’s specifications. Low pressure could mean the pump is failing. Another test involves checking the power supply to the fuel pump. Using a multimeter, ensure the pump is receiving the correct voltage. If the voltage is off, there may be a problem with the Indicator Switch or other electrical components.

Lastly, inspect the fuel pump relay and fuses for signs of wear or damage. Keep in mind, troubleshooting should only be done if you have the proper knowledge and tools. If you’re not comfortable performing these tests, consider seeking help from a professional mechanic.

FAQS

Q1: How do I know if my Toyota Fuel Pump is failing?

Answer: There are several symptoms of a failing fuel pump to look out for. These include a rough-running engine, difficulty starting your vehicle, poor overall vehicle performance, and a significant decrease in fuel efficiency. Additionally, loud noises from the fuel tank area, engine sputtering at high speeds, and a noticeable decrease in power or acceleration could indicate a problem with your fuel pump.

Q2: How often should I replace my Toyota Fuel Pump?

Answer: The longevity of fuel pumps varies based on usage, fuel quality, and maintenance. Generally, fuel pumps should last between 100,000 to 200,000 miles. However, if you notice any of the symptoms of a failing fuel pump, it’s best to get your vehicle inspected right away to avoid potential engine damage or performance issues.

Q3: Can I replace my Toyota Fuel Pump myself?

Answer: While it is possible to replace your fuel pump on your own, the process can be complex and requires some mechanical knowledge. If you’re not comfortable with the procedure or lack the necessary tools, it’s best to seek the help of a professional mechanic.

Q4: What is the best way to maintain my Toyota Fuel Pump?

Answer: Regular maintenance is crucial for the longevity of your fuel pump. This includes choosing high-quality fuel, avoiding running your car on a nearly empty tank, and regularly replacing your fuel filter. Additionally, regular inspections of your fuel system by a professional can help identify any potential issues before they become larger problems.
